常见SEO数据库性能优化_数据库性能优化的主要方法
发布时间:2026-04-25 作者:bing52088
简介 随着互联网技术的飞速发展,数据库已经成为企业信息系统的核心组成部分。然而,数据库性能的优劣直接影响到系统的稳定性和响应速度。为了确保数据库高效运行,本文将详细介绍数据库性能优化策略,帮助您提升数据库性能。一、合理设计数据库结构1. 规范化设计:遵循规范化原则,避免数据冗余,提高数据一致性。2. 索引
随着互联网技术的飞速发展,数据库已经成为企业信息系统的核心组成部分。然而,数据库性能的优劣直接影响到系统的稳定性和响应速度。为了确保数据库高效运行,本文将详细介绍数据库性能优化策略,帮助您提升数据库性能。
一、合理设计数据库结构
1. 规范化设计:遵循规范化原则,避免数据冗余,提高数据一致性。
2. 索引优化:合理创建索引,提高查询效率。避免过度索引,以免影响插入和更新操作。
3. 分区策略:根据数据特点,合理选择分区策略,如范围分区、列表分区等。
二、优化查询语句
1. 避免全表扫描:使用索引、连接查询等技巧,减少全表扫描。
2. 优化SQL语句:避免复杂的子查询,尽量使用JOIN操作。
3. 使用缓存:对于频繁查询的数据,可以使用缓存技术,减少数据库访问次数。
三、调整数据库配置参数
1. 内存分配:合理分配内存给数据库缓存,提高缓存命中率。
2. 连接池:使用连接池技术,减少连接创建和销毁的开销。
3. 事务隔离级别:根据业务需求,选择合适的事务隔离级别,平衡性能和一致性。
四、监控与调优
1. 性能监控工具:使用专业的性能监控工具,实时监控数据库性能指标。
2. 慢查询日志:分析慢查询日志,找出性能瓶颈,进行针对性优化。
3. 定期维护:定期进行数据库维护,如清理碎片、更新统计信息等。
总结来说,数据库性能优化是一个持续的过程,需要从数据库设计、查询优化、配置调整和监控维护等多个方面入手。通过不断优化,可以有效提升数据库性能,为企业信息系统提供稳定、高效的数据服务。
- 上一篇:运行时防护 RASP 技术_rasp防御
- 下一篇:表格问答技术_答疑表格
推荐阅读
- 行业大模型在产业场景落地技术_行业发展模型 2026-04-26
- 数据中心绿色节能技术_绿色数据中心基础设施建设及应用指南 2026-04-26
- 车云通信加密技术_车通云app 2026-04-26
- 渗透测试实施技术_渗透测试 2026-04-26
- Iceberg 数据湖技术_数据湖构建 data lake formation 2026-04-26

